1942 Cadillac 60 vs. 2003 Toyota Caldina

To start off, 2003 Toyota Caldina is newer by 61 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1942 Cadillac 60.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1942 Cadillac 60 would be higher. At 5,671 cc (8 cylinders), 1942 Cadillac 60 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1942 Cadillac 60 (148 HP @ 3400 RPM) has 18 more horse power than 2003 Toyota Caldina. (130 HP @ 5700 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1942 Cadillac 60 should accelerate faster than 2003 Toyota Caldina.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1942 Cadillac 60 weights approximately 575 kg more than 2003 Toyota Caldina.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1942 Cadillac 60 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1942 Cadillac 60.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2003 Toyota Caldina,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. 2003 Toyota Caldina has automatic transmission and 1942 Cadillac 60 has manual transmission. 1942 Cadillac 60 will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2003 Toyota Caldina will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
